The Project Challenge
Replacing coping stones and carrying out repointing work at roof level requires contractors to safely handle heavy masonry while working at height.
On this project, the challenge extended beyond providing access. The residential block remained fully occupied throughout the works, with residents using the main entrance daily and vehicles parked directly beneath the working area.
Our scaffold solution therefore needed to:
- Provide safe access from ground level to the roofline.
- Protect pedestrians and residents entering the building.
- Safeguard vehicles using the adjacent car park.
- Allow the building to remain fully operational throughout the project.
Our Scaffolding Solution
Following a detailed site survey, we designed an independent scaffold that provided safe access to every area requiring repair while incorporating a range of public protection measures.
A fully boarded cantilevered protection fan was installed above the car park to intercept any falling debris from the coping stone replacement and repointing works.
The scaffold footprint was kept as close to the building as possible to minimise disruption to parking spaces, while protected access routes ensured residents could continue entering and leaving the building safely throughout the project.
Our Installation Process
Comprehensive Site Survey
Before work began, our team completed a detailed survey of the building and surrounding area.
The survey included:
- Scaffold heights
- Ground conditions
- Tie locations
- Pedestrian routes
- Vehicle movements
- Building entrance access
- Car park layout
This information allowed us to design a scaffold system that balanced contractor access with the practical needs of residents and visitors.
Where required, scaffold designs complied with TG20:21, with bespoke calculations produced for any non-standard arrangements.
Public Protection Measures
Public safety formed a key part of the scaffold design.
To reduce risk throughout the project, we incorporated:
- A fully boarded cantilevered protection fan above the car park.
- Protected access to the main building entrance.
- Foam padding fitted to all ground-level scaffold standards.
- Clearly defined pedestrian routes.
- A compact scaffold footprint that preserved as much parking as possible.
These measures allowed residents and visitors to continue using the property safely while repair works progressed overhead.
Roof-Level Access
The scaffold was erected to the full height of the building with fully boarded working lifts at each level.
At roof level, the scaffold extended above the parapet to provide contractors with a secure working platform for removing and replacing coping stones without relying on the roof edge for access.
This arrangement also allowed safe access for brickwork repointing along the roofline and upper elevations.
Safety & Compliance
All scaffold erection and dismantling was completed by CISRS-qualified scaffolders working in accordance with SG4:22 – Preventing Falls in Scaffolding Operations.
Before handover, every scaffold:
- Was fully inspected.
- Received a handover certificate.
- Was fitted with Scafftag inspection systems.
- Entered a seven-day inspection programme.
- Received additional inspections following adverse weather.
This ensured the scaffold remained safe, compliant and ready for use throughout the project.
Challenges We Overcame
Working Above a Live Car Park
Vehicles continued using the car park throughout the project.
The cantilevered protection fan provided an effective barrier beneath the roofline works, helping protect parked vehicles and passing traffic from debris while maintaining access.
Maintaining Resident Access
Closing the building entrance was not an option.
Our scaffold design incorporated protected access beneath the working area, allowing residents to enter and leave the building safely throughout the hire period.
Handling Heavy Masonry at Roof Level
Replacing coping stones involves removing and installing heavy masonry at height.
By extending the scaffold above parapet level with fully boarded platforms, contractors were able to complete the work safely from secure working positions rather than leaning over roof edges.
Exposure to Weather
Working at roof level increases exposure to wind and changing weather conditions.
The scaffold was tied into the structure in accordance with the design, with additional inspections completed following periods of high winds to ensure continued safety and compliance.
